About our Program Job Corps is the largest nationwide residential career training program in the country and has been operating for more than 60 years. The program helps eligible young people ages 16 through 24 complete their high school education, trains them for meaningful careers, and assists them with obtaining employment. How much does an instructional assistant earn in Albuquerque, NM?

The average instructional assistant in Albuquerque, NM earns between $22,000 and $39,000 annually. This compares to the national average instructional assistant range of $23,000 to $44,000.

Average instructional assistant salary in Albuquerque, NM

$29,000
